SYNOPSIS
"Mr. Scarborough's Family" by Anthony Trollope is a captivating exploration of family dynamics, inheritance, and the clash between tradition and modernity in Victorian England. At the heart of the novel is the wealthy patriarch, Mr. Scarborough, whose sudden illness sparks a fierce battle among his heirs over his vast fortune.
As the Scarborough family grapples with the impending division of wealth, Trollope deftly portrays the complexities of their relationships and the moral dilemmas they face. From the ambitious son eager to assert his claim to the family estate to the compassionate daughter torn between duty and love, each character grapples with their own desires and motivations.
Set against the backdrop of rural England, Trollope paints a vivid portrait of a society in transition, where old traditions clash with new ideas and values. Through richly drawn characters and evocative prose, he explores themes of loyalty, greed, and the pursuit of happiness in a rapidly changing world.
With its compelling narrative and memorable characters, "Mr. Scarborough's Family" is sure to captivate readers with its timeless themes and universal appeal. Trollope's keen observations and nuanced storytelling make this novel a must-read for lovers of classic literature.
